walk (wôk)
v.
To move over a surface by taking steps with the feet at a pace slower than a run.
n.
1. The gait of a human in which the feet are lifted alternately with one part of a foot always on the ground.
2. The characteristic way in which one walks.

walk
a slow, four-beat gait of horses in the sequence of near hind, near fore, off hind, off fore.

collected walk
the horse is held in but is encouraged to walk vigorously by the rider.
extended walk
fast, with long strides and the head carried well out in front. The horse is on a long but not loose rein and must not be hurried nor out of control.
free walk
a walk on a loose rein with the head free.
